To rule out cardiac disease or to make a diagnosis of heart attack ,Few basic tests of cardiology like ecg,2d echo,tread mill tests have to be done,Infact to get a complete clearance from cardiac side angiogram or stress thallium should be done.
Her blood pressure is 110/88mm of hg ,Then why was metoprolol prescribed. If she has no cardiac problem(as said by you),metoprolol is not required,Extreme fatigue can be because of metoprolol as her blood pressure was already on lower side and metoprolol has further lowered it.
Swelling in foot can be because of congestive cardiac failure.
